The poultry sector should be prepared for the reduction of EU subsidies
The poultry sector survived many crises, but there may be difficulties again, as the EU’s agricultural subsidies are expected to decline from 2021, which we have to be prepared.
Farkas Sándor, Parliamentary Minister of State of the Ministry of Agriculture told at the National Conference of Goose Breders in Kiskunfélegyháza that avian influenza in the poultry sector has been particularly difficult for the last few years, and it can not be guaranteed that a similar epidemic will not occur again.
